albeit tedious
Grammar usage guide and real-world examplesUSAGE SUMMARY
The phrase "albeit tedious" is correct and usable in written English.
You can use it in a sentence to indicate that something is the case even if it is not pleasant or desirable. For example: "I completed the task, albeit tedious, in time for the deadline."

Expert writing Tips
Best practice
Use "albeit tedious" to acknowledge a drawback or less desirable aspect of something while still affirming its overall validity or completion. It's useful for maintaining a balanced perspective in your writing.
Common error
Avoid using "albeit tedious" excessively in casual conversation or informal writing. Simpler alternatives like "though boring" or "even if tiresome" may be more appropriate and less stilted.

Linguistic Context
The phrase "albeit tedious" functions as an adverbial modifier, specifically an adverbial adjunct, indicating a concession. It modifies a verb or clause by acknowledging a negative aspect (tediousness) while still affirming the main point. As seen in Ludwig's examples, it often describes tasks or processes.

FAQs
How can I use "albeit tedious" in a sentence?
Use "albeit tedious" to introduce a contrast where something is true or has been accomplished, despite having a tiresome quality. For example, "The task was completed, "albeit tedious", before the deadline".
What are some alternatives to "albeit tedious"?
You can use alternatives such as "though tiresome", "even if boring", or "while unexciting" depending on the specific nuance you want to convey.
Is "albeit tedious" formal or informal?
"Albeit tedious" can be used in both formal and informal contexts, but it leans towards slightly more formal writing. In very casual settings, consider using simpler alternatives.
What's the difference between "albeit tedious" and "although tedious"?
"Albeit" is slightly more concise and formal than "although". Both introduce a contrast, but ""albeit tedious"" has a somewhat stronger sense of concession. "Although tedious" is a good alternative.
